If your account is saying "ready to mail" it means you did not e-file. So----you either need to switch to e-filing or print, sign and mail your own return. TurboTax will not mail it for you.
In order to e-file you have to go all the way through the steps of the FILE section to a big orange button that says "Transmit my returns now" and click that button.
When you e-file your return you will get two emails from TurboTax. The first one will say your return has been transmitted; the second one will tell you the IRS has accepted or rejected your federal e-file. If you filed a state return, there will be a third email (usually a day or two later) that tells you if the state e-file was accepted or rejected.
